OOTD T10: Portable Off-Road Scooter with Top-Tier Value
The OOTD T10 redefines what riders expect from an off-road electric scooter in 2026. At just 27.2 kg yet packing an 864 Wh battery, it balances serious portability (10/10 score) with enough juice for up to 70 km on flat ground. Dual suspension and pneumatic tires smooth out rough trails, while IP54 water resistance ensures reliability in variable weather. Priced at $529, the T10 offers unmatched value—though its low range score of 2.4 reminds buyers to plan routes carefully when tackling steeper hills.
Real-World Range: Managing Expectations
While the OOTD T10 lists a 70 km range, real-world conditions often reduce that figure. Dual suspension and pneumatic tires add weight and drain energy faster on uneven terrain. In hilly or off-road scenarios, expect closer to 40–50 km per charge. Riders who balance throttle habits and stick to mixed terrain can approach the advertised range, but aggressive hill climbs will require more frequent top-ups.
Portability and Comfort On and Off the Trail
Weighing 27.2 kg with a perfect portability score, the T10 excels at being carried up stairs or loaded into a vehicle. Dual suspension cushions bumps while pneumatic tires grip loose surfaces, making it ideal for rugged paths. Its IP54 rating protects against dust and splashes, so you can ride confidently in light rain. Just remember to secure the foldable stem properly to avoid rattles on rough tracks.

The OOTD T10 has a claimed top speed of 50 km/h (31 mph). This is above average for off-road scooters (avg 45 km/h).
The manufacturer claims 70 km (43 mi) of range per charge. Real-world range will vary with rider weight, speed, terrain, and temperature.
The OOTD T10 weighs 27.2 kg (60 lbs). It is heavier than the off-road average of 26.89 kg.
The OOTD T10 is rated IP54, which indicates splash resistance — light rain is fine, avoid puddles.

The OOTD T10 off-road electric scooter delivers a top speed of 50 km/h. This allows for spirited trail riding and quick commutes, but always adhere to local speed regulations and adjust riding style for safety on uneven surfaces.
Yes. With dual suspension, pneumatic tires, and an IP54 rating, the OOTD T10 is built for daily off-road use. Its 70 km nominal range and 864 Wh battery support mixed-terrain routes, though steep climbs will reduce mileage to around 40–50 km per charge.
The OOTD T10’s 864 Wh battery takes approximately 7 hours to reach a full charge using the supplied charger. Planning longer trips may require charging stops or carrying a backup battery for extended off-road adventures.
